Dell Quickstart Data Warehouse Appliance 1000 Introduction Data warehouses store large amounts of data accumulated from a wide range of sources. This data is generally used for trend analysis, business intelligence reporting, and various types of predictive analysis. Because data continuously grows in both volume and complexity, organizations often struggle to balance data warehouse capacity and performance.

Dell Quickstart Data Warehouse Appliance 1000 Figure 3: Internal Storage Controller Settings RAID Disk Group One of the most critical decisions when deploying a new storage solution is which RAID type(s) to use, as that choice heavily impacts application performance. Dell tested nine RAID 1 disk groups for database data files and one RAID 10 disk group for log files.
Dell Quickstart Data Warehouse Appliance 1000 For each internal storage array: • Nine RAID 1 disk groups were created, with each consisting of two disks. These RAID groups were dedicated for the primary user data. One RAID 10 disk group was created with four disks. This RAID group was dedicated to host database transaction log files. One RAID 1 disk group was created with two disks dedicated to the appliance operating system. Two disks were assigned as the global hot spares.
